What is 'cannibal fiction'?
Well, 'cannibal fiction' is basically fiction that has elements of cannibalism in it. Some works might use it to shock the audience, while others could be using it to make a deeper statement about human nature, like how far humans can go in extreme situations. It's not a common genre, but it does exist in the realm of literature, film, etc.

What is a cannibal fiction story?
A cannibal fiction story is a fictional work that revolves around the concept of one human or human - like being consuming another. In some of these stories, it could be a tribe in a remote jungle in a fictional world that practices cannibalism as part of their cultural or religious beliefs. It might also be about a scientific experiment gone wrong that turns a person into a cannibal. These stories often play on our deepest fears and taboos, and they can be used to explore the dark side of human nature, as well as to create a sense of shock and horror for the readers.

Are there any famous works of 'cannibal fiction'?
One famous example is 'The Silence of the Lambs'. The character Hannibal Lecter is a well - known cannibal in literature and film. His character is complex, not just a simple 'monster', but also highly intelligent and cultured, which adds an interesting layer to the cannibalism aspect in the story.

Analysis of Female Cannibal Stories in Fiction
Female cannibal stories in fiction can be quite disturbing yet fascinating. Some of these stories might be used to explore themes of power, survival, and the darker aspects of human nature. For example, in certain horror or dark fantasy fictions, a female cannibal character could represent a force of chaos and destruction that challenges the normal order of society. It might also be a way to explore taboos and push the boundaries of what is considered acceptable in storytelling.
